'Babe' Arden, our friend, and wife of President Terry Schreep, was recently diagnosed with breast cancer. While we do so much to help others in both our community and in the world we must not lose sight of those closest to us.  With your help and a team of walkers and runners on May 11th 2008, the Kennett Square Rotary had it's first walk/run (both 5k) in honor of 'Babe' to raise awareness about breast cancer and to support education to both patients and doctors, support medical research, and to help eradicate breast cancer worldwide.
 

The Pink Babe team raised over $5,500!!
